Counterpoint, Malmö cultural centre building

Counterpoint, Malmö cultural centre Building, Sweden

schmidt hammer lassen architects has won the competition to design a 54,000m2 concert, congress and hotel complex in Malmö, Sweden. The competition, where Snøhetta, Baumschlager Eberle and Daniel Libeskind participated, also included the development of additionally 35,000m2 for housing and commercial use.

Seoul Masterplan Competition, Daniel Libeskind

Studio Daniel Libeskind has been named winner of the master plan competition for the Yongsan International Business District of Seoul, South Korea. The new large-scale district features a cluster of residential, office and retail neighborhoods in an extensive urban park along the Han River.

Contemporary Jewish Museum San Francisco

Contemporary Jewish Museum San Francisco

Architect Daniel Libeskind was selected in 1998 and designs were unveiled in 2005. The building utilises the existing Jessie Street Power Substation by Willis Polk.
